Postfix encaminha para a porta diferente de 25

2

Eu tenho o servidor com o postfix instalado. Ele é configurado para que, quando o sistema enviar e-mail para a raiz, ele seja encaminhado para [email protected] . Ele está configurado em /etc/aliases da seguinte forma:

postmaster: root
root: [email protected]

Agora ele parou de enviar e-mails para [email protected] porque meu ISP bloqueou a porta 25. Como configurar o postfix para enviar este e-mail para a porta 587?

Meu sistema é o ubuntu 9.10, se for importante.

Obrigado!

    
por amorfis 26.12.2009 / 23:42

2 respostas

3

Você precisa criar uma entrada na tabela de transporte Postfix - o link tem todos os detalhes e até um exemplo que quase faz o que você quer:

In the case of delivery via SMTP, one  may  specify  host-
       name:service instead of just a host:

            example.com      smtp:bar.example:2025

       This directs mail for [email protected] to host bar.example
       port 2025. Instead of a numerical port a symbolic name may
       be used. Specify [] around the hostname if MX lookups must
       be disabled.

Você terá que configurar seu main.cf para usar o mapa de transporte também - veja o DATABASE_README linkd na parte inferior da página para mais.

    
por 26.12.2009 / 23:55
1

Em geral, você pode encaminhar para uma porta não padrão em outro servidor de correio com um mapa de transporte (consulte transport (5) e a opção transport_maps em postconf (5)). No entanto, a porta de envio (587) não foi projetada para ser usada sem autenticação, portanto, você também desejará ver as opções smtp_sasl_* em postconf (5). No entanto, isso é muito trabalhoso quando a melhor resposta é informar ao seu ISP para remover o bloco da porta 25 em sua conexão. Se eles são muito estúpidos ou intransigentes para permitir que, por cliente, encontre um novo ISP.

    
por 26.12.2009 / 23:53

Tags